Background
The curtain is made of cloth, hemp, yarn, aluminum sheet, wood chip, metal material and the like, has the functions of shading, insulating heat and adjusting indoor light, is divided into cotton gauze, polyester fabric, polyester-cotton blended fabric, cotton-hemp blended fabric, non-woven fabric and the like according to the material, and is formed into different styles of curtains by combining different materials, textures, colors, patterns and the like, and is matched with different styles of indoor design curtains.
The (window) curtain is being cleared up the stoving in-process, and inside contains a large amount of moisture, directly dries and needs a large amount of time, so need extrude the (window) curtain earlier, dries after extruding the inside a large amount of moisture that contains of (window) curtain and can increase drying efficiency. Referring to fig. 1-3, a drying device for processing a curtain comprises a workbench 1, a drying box 5, a squeezing roller 3, a support 15, a leveling roller 8, a water collecting box 12 and a filter screen 11, wherein the center of the top of the workbench 1 is fixedly connected with the drying box 5, the center of the inner cavity of the drying box 5 is provided with the support 15, two ends of the support 15 are fixedly connected to the inner wall of the drying box 5, three drying rollers 19 are arranged on the support 15, a plurality of heating cores 18 are uniformly arranged in the drying rollers 19, two ends of the drying box 5 are respectively provided with a guide roller 4 and a leveling roller 8, one side of the drying box 5 is fixedly connected with a dehumidifying fan 7, the bottom of the dehumidifying fan 7 is fixedly connected with a condensing pipe 10, one side of the top of the workbench 1 is provided with a waste water box 2, the bottom of the waste water box 2 is provided with the squeezing roller 3, the bottom end of the squeezing roller 3 is fixedly connected with the water collecting box 12, the inside central authorities of header tank 12 are equipped with filter screen 11, squeeze roll 3 passes through the fixed plate and installs at 2 tops of waste water tank, spout 14 is all seted up to 3 both ends fixed plates of squeeze roll, the inside slider 16 that all is equipped with of spout 14, the 3 roll bodies of slider 16 rigid coupling squeeze roll, 3 bottom central authorities of squeeze roll rigid coupling raceway 13, raceway 13 runs through 1 rigid coupling header tank 12 of workstation.
A winding roller 9 is arranged on the right side of the top of the workbench 1, and one end of the winding roller 9 is fixedly connected with a motor 17 so as to facilitate winding of the dried curtain; a feeding port and a discharging port are respectively arranged on two sides of the drying box 5, so that the curtain can be conveniently conveyed into the drying box 5 for drying; four corners of the bottom of the workbench 1 are fixedly connected with supporting legs, so that the work of drying and the like is facilitated; the hot air blower 6 is fixedly connected to the center of the top of the drying box 5, so that the curtain can be dried conveniently; the water delivery pipe 13 and the condensation pipe 10 are both communicated with the top end of the inner cavity of the filter screen 11, so that waste water can be recycled conveniently.
When the utility model is used, the electric elements in the application are externally connected with a power supply and a control switch when in use, the curtain can extrude moisture through the squeeze roll 3, the squeeze roll 3 can extrude the curtain by adjusting the distance through the sliding chute 14 and the sliding block 16 inside the fixed plates at the two ends, then the curtain is put through the guide roll 4 to enter the drying box 5, the curtain can be dried through the operation of the hot air blower 6, the curtain is transmitted and dried through the drying roll 19, the heating core 18 inside the drying roll 19 can start to heat to accelerate the drying of the curtain, then the curtain can be transmitted to the wind-up roll 9 through the leveling roll 8, the motor 17 can roll the dried curtain by the wind-up roll 9 through the operation, the curtain can be kept flat when the leveling roll 8 is rolled, the wastewater generated by the squeeze roll 3 extruding the curtain can be collected through the wastewater box 2, then carry the header tank 12 inside through raceway 13, can be timely through dehumidification fan 7 with the air of the inside humidity increase of drying box 5 collect carry header tank 12 inside through condenser pipe 10, the inside filter screen 11 of header tank 12 can filter waste water and carry out recycle.
